Modellazione delle parti > Feature tecniche > Foro > Fori standard > Formattazione delle note di filetto
  
Formattazione delle note di filetto
Le note di filetto forniscono informazioni sulle feature di foro standard nella progettazione, compresi i valori elencati nel diagramma dei fori relativo al foro in questione.
Per personalizzare il formato e le informazioni da visualizzare nelle note di filetto, potete modificare il campo CALLOUT_FORMAT nel diagramma dei fori.
Per personalizzare il formato delle note di filetto, utilizzate i seguenti principi:
Ogni parametro è preceduto da una "e" commerciale (&).
Il nome parametro deve essere sempre seguito da uno spazio.
Indicate le interruzioni di riga con una barra (/).
Utilizzate i caratteri di controllo, ad esempio <CTRL+A>, per ottenere un carattere ASCII esteso.
Se il foro fa parte di una serie, utilizzate il parametro Pattern_No nella nota di filetto per indicare il numero di fori nella serie.
È possibile eseguire il callout di un parametro personalizzato mediante la sintassi &parameter_name.
 
* è possibile modificare le note di filetto anche dopo l'uscita dalla finestra di dialogo FORO (HOLE). Si tratta delle note 3D associate alle feature di foro (Strumenti (Tools) > Ambiente (Environment)). Potete visualizzare in anteprima la nota di filetto relativa a un foro nella scheda Note (Notes) durante la definizione o la ridefinizione di un foro standard.
Nota UNC
Per visualizzare la seguente nota, utilizzate il testo riportato di seguito nel campo CALLOUT_FORMAT del diagramma dei fori:
&Screw_size &Thread_Series - &Thread_Class TAP <CTRL-a>x<CTRL-b> &Thread_depth / &Number_Size DRILL (&Diameter ) <CTRL-a>x<CTRL-b> &Drill_Depth -- (&Pattern_No ) HOLE
Nota di svasatura metrica
Utilizzate il testo riportato di seguito nel campo CALLOUT_FORMAT del diagramma dei fori.
&Diameter DRILL THRU, <CTRL-a>n<CTRL-b> - &Csink_diameter x &Csink_angle <CTRL-a>w<CTRL-b> / &Metric_size x &Pitch PLUG TAP <CTRL-a>x<CTRL-b> &Thread_Depth
Nota di lamatura metrica
Utilizzate il testo riportato di seguito nel campo CALLOUT_FORMAT del diagramma dei fori.
&Diameter DRILL THRU, <CTRL-a>n<CTRL-b> - &Cbore_diameter x &Cbore_depth<CTRL-a>v<CTRL-b> / &Metric_size x &Pitch PLUG TAP <CTRL-a>x<CTRL-b> &Thread_Depth
Visualizzazione delle note di filetto in base allo stato del foro
Potete inoltre definire il formato di callout per ogni stato del foro standard aggiungendo una tabella DEFAULT_CALLOUT_FORMAT_DATA sotto la tabella THREAD_DATA esistente nel diagramma dei fori. Ogni riga della tabella rappresenta un eventuale stato del foro standard e il formato di callout che deve essere visualizzato per tale stato. Per lo stato corrente del foro, Creo esegue la ricerca nella riga corrispondente della tabella e utilizza il formato di callout specificato nella cella CALLOUT_FORMAT della rispettiva riga.
Poiché possono esistere più callout nella tabella dei fori in un file di fori, è presente una regola di priorità che determina le modalità di scelta del callout. I callout di default vengono menzionati ne lla riga  CALLOUT_FORMAT e nella tabella DEFAULT_CALLOUT_FORMAT_DATA. Il callout di default utilizza CALLOUT_FORMAT in uno dei casi riportati di seguito.
Quando CALLOUT_FORMAT contiene una stringa non vuota e se non esiste alcuna corrispondenza nella tabella DEFAULT_CALLOUT_FORMAT_DATA.
Se non è presente la tabella DEFAULT_CALLOUT_FORMAT_DATA.
Lo stato corrente del foro determina una corrispondenza di callout ne lla tabella DEFAULT_CALLOUT_FORMAT_DATA. Le colonne HOLE_TYPE, THREAD, DRILLED_DEPTH, THREAD_DEPTH, CSINK, CBORE e EXIT_CSINK  vengono utilizzate per la corrispondenza. La riga corrispondente è la prima corrispondenza dalla parte superiore della tabella quando si esegue correttamente la corrispondenza di tutte le colonne sopra elencate. Una colonna contenente un valore ND è considerata una corretta corrispondenza per tale colonna.
Nella tabella riportata di seguito vengono elencate tutte le possibili combinazioni di stati del foro standard, con alcuni esempi di formati di callout.
DEFAULT_CALLOUT_FORMAT_DATA
HOLE_TYPE
THREAD
DRILLED_DEPTH
THREAD_DEPTH
CSINK
CBORE
EXIT_CSINK
CALLOUT_FORMAT
Anteprima
TAPPED
YES
VAR
VAR
NO
NO
NO
&FASTENER_ID &THREAD_CLASS/<CTRL-a>x<CTRL-b>&THREAD_DEPTH
TAPPED
YES
VAR
VAR
YES
NO
NO
TAPPED
YES
VAR
VAR
YES
YES
NO
TAPPED
YES
VAR
VAR
NO
YES
NO
TAPPED
YES
TO_SEL
VAR
NO
NO
NO
TAPPED
YES
TO_SEL
VAR
YES
NO
NO
TAPPED
YES
TO_SEL
VAR
YES
YES
NO
TAPPED
YES
TO_SEL
VAR
NO
YES
NO
TAPPED
YES
THRU_NEXT
VAR
NO
NO
NO
TAPPED
YES
THRU_NEXT
VAR
YES
NO
NO
TAPPED
YES
THRU_NEXT
VAR
YES
YES
NO
TAPPED
YES
THRU_NEXT
VAR
NO
YES
NO
TAPPED
YES
THRU_UNTIL
VAR
NO
NO
NO
TAPPED
YES
THRU_UNTIL
VAR
YES
NO
NO
TAPPED
YES
THRU_UNTIL
VAR
YES
YES
NO
TAPPED
YES
THRU_UNTIL
VAR
NO
YES
NO
TAPPED
YES
THRU_ALL
VAR
NO
NO
NO
TAP &FASTENER_ID <CTRL-A>x<CTRL-B> &THREAD_DEPTH / TAP DRILL THRU
TAPPED
YES
THRU_ALL
VAR
YES
NO
NO
TAPPED
YES
THRU_ALL
VAR
YES
YES
NO
TAPPED
YES
THRU_ALL
VAR
YES
NO
YES
TAPPED
YES
THRU_ALL
VAR
YES
YES
YES
TAPPED
YES
THRU_ALL
VAR
NO
YES
NO
TAPPED
YES
THRU_ALL
VAR
NO
YES
YES
TAPPED
YES
THRU_ALL
VAR
NO
NO
YES
TAPPED
YES
THRU_ALL
THRU
NO
NO
NO
&FASTENER_ID &THREAD_SERIES - &THREAD_CLASS THRU
TAPPED
YES
THRU_ALL
THRU
YES
NO
NO
TAPPED
YES
THRU_ALL
THRU
YES
YES
NO
TAPPED
YES
THRU_ALL
THRU
YES
NO
YES
TAPPED
YES
THRU_ALL
THRU
YES
YES
YES
TAPPED
YES
THRU_ALL
THRU
NO
YES
NO
TAPPED
YES
THRU_ALL
THRU
NO
YES
YES
TAPPED
YES
THRU_ALL
THRU
NO
NO
YES
DRILLED
NO
VAR
ND
NO
NO
NO
<CTRL-A>n<CTRL-B> &DIAMETER[.2] <CTRL-A>n<CTRL-B> &DRILL_DEPTH
DRILLED
NO
VAR
ND
YES
NO
NO
DRILLED
NO
VAR
ND
YES
YES
NO
DRILLED
NO
VAR
ND
YES
NO
YES
DRILLED
NO
VAR
ND
YES
YES
YES
DRILLED
NO
VAR
ND
NO
YES
NO
DRILLED
NO
VAR
ND
NO
YES
YES
DRILLED
NO
VAR
ND
NO
NO
YES
DRILLED
NO
THRU_ALL
ND
NO
NO
NO
<CTRL-A>n<CTRL-B> &DIAMETER[.2] THRU
DRILLED
NO
THRU_ALL
ND
YES
NO
NO
<CTRL-A>n<CTRL-B> &DIAMETER[.2] THRU /<CTRL-A>w<CTRL-B> <CTRL-A>n<CTRL-B> &CSINKDIAM x &CSINKANGLE[.0]<CTRL-A>$<CTRL-B>
DRILLED
NO
THRU_ALL
ND
YES
YES
NO
DRILLED
NO
THRU_ALL
ND
YES
NO
YES
DRILLED
NO
THRU_ALL
ND
YES
YES
YES
DRILLED
NO
THRU_ALL
ND
NO
YES
NO
<CTRL-A>n<CTRL-B> &DIAMETER[.2] THRU /<CTRL-A>v<CTRL-B> <CTRL-A>n<CTRL-B> &CBOREDIAM<CTRL-A>x<CTRL-B> &CBOREDEPTH
DRILLED
NO
THRU_ALL
ND
NO
YES
YES
DRILLED
NO
THRU_ALL
ND
NO
NO
YES
DRILLED
NO
TO_SEL
VAR
NO
NO
NO
DRILLED
NO
TO_SEL
VAR
YES
NO
NO
DRILLED
NO
TO_SEL
VAR
YES
YES
NO
DRILLED
NO
TO_SEL
VAR
NO
YES
NO
DRILLED
NO
THRU_NEXT
VAR
NO
NO
NO
DRILLED
NO
THRU_NEXT
VAR
YES
NO
NO
DRILLED
NO
THRU_NEXT
VAR
YES
YES
NO
DRILLED
NO
THRU_NEXT
VAR
NO
YES
NO
DRILLED
NO
THRU_UNTIL
VAR
NO
NO
NO
DRILLED
NO
THRU_UNTIL
VAR
YES
NO
NO
DRILLED
NO
THRU_UNTIL
VAR
YES
YES
NO
DRILLED
NO
THRU_UNTIL
VAR
NO
YES
NO
CLEARANCE
NO
THRU_ALL
ND
NO
NO
NO
CLEARANCE
NO
THRU_ALL
ND
YES
NO
NO
CLEARANCE
NO
THRU_ALL
ND
YES
YES
NO
CLEARANCE
NO
THRU_ALL
ND
YES
NO
YES
CLEARANCE
NO
THRU_ALL
ND
YES
YES
YES
CLEARANCE
NO
THRU_ALL
ND
NO
YES
NO
CLEARANCE
NO
THRU_ALL
ND
NO
YES
YES
CLEARANCE
NO
THRU_ALL
ND
NO
NO
YES
CLEARANCE
NO
THRU_NEXT
ND
NO
NO
NO
CLEARANCE
NO
THRU_NEXT
ND
YES
NO
NO
CLEARANCE
NO
THRU_NEXT
ND
YES
YES
NO
CLEARANCE
NO
THRU_NEXT
ND
NO
YES
NO
CLEARANCE
NO
THRU_UNTIL
ND
NO
NO
NO
CLEARANCE
NO
THRU_UNTIL
ND
YES
NO
NO
CLEARANCE
NO
THRU_UNTIL
ND
YES
YES
NO
CLEARANCE
NO
THRU_UNTIL
ND
NO
YES
NO
CLEARANCE
NO
TO_SEL
ND
NO
NO
NO
CLEARANCE
NO
TO_SEL
ND
YES
NO
NO
CLEARANCE
NO
TO_SEL
ND
YES
YES
NO
CLEARANCE
NO
TO_SEL
ND
NO
YES
NO
TAPERED
YES
VAR
VAR
NO
NO
NO
TAPERED
YES
VAR
VAR
YES
NO
NO
TAPERED
YES
VAR
VAR
YES
YES
NO
TAPERED
YES
VAR
VAR
NO
YES
NO